I I ORDINANCE NO. 0 -68 -17 AN ORDINANCE AMENDING SECTIONS 20.105(c)l, 20.320, 20.322, AND 20.602 OF CHAPTER 20 OF THE MUNICIPAL CODE OF DEERFIELD, ILLINOIS BE IT ORDAINED BY THE PRESIDENT AND BOARD OF TRUSTEES OF THE VILLAGE OF DEERFIELD, LAKE AND COOK COUNTIES, ILLINOIS, AS FOLLOWS: SECTION That Section 20.105(c)l of Chgter 20 of the Municipal ONE: Code of Deerfield of 1963) as amended, is hereby fur- ther amended by striking said subsection in its entirety and substituting in lieu thereof the following: 1. Vehicular traffic facing the signal must stop before entering the nearest crosswalk at an intersection or at such other point as may be indicated by a clearly visible line, or if none, before entering the intersection, and shall remain standing until the green indication is shown unless otherwise directed by a sign or lighted green arrow. SECTION That Section 20.320 of Chapter 20 of the Municipal TWO: Code of Deerfield of 1963, as amended, is hereby further amended by substituting the number "2" in lieu of the number "311 in the first sentence of said section. SECTION That Section 20.322 of Chapter 20 of the Municipal THREE: Code of Deerfield of 1963, as amended, is hereby fur- ther amended by striking said section in its entirety and substituting in lieu thereof the following: 20.322 Reckless and Negligent Driving.) (a) It shall be unlawful for any person to operate any vehicle in the Village with a wilful or wanton disregard for the safety of persons or property. (b) It shall be unlawful for any person to operate any vehicle in the Village negligently or without due caution in a manner so as to endanger or be likely to endanger any person or property. SECTION That Section 20.602 of Chapter 20 of the Municipal FOUR: Code of Deerfield of 1963, as amended, is hereby fur- ther amended by striking said section in its entirety and substituting in lieu thereof the following: 20.602 (a) It shall be unlawful for a person who is under the influence of intoxicating liquors to drive or be in actual physical control of any vehicle within the Village. (b) It shall be unlawful for a person who is a habitual user of or under the influence of any narcotic drug or who is under the influence of any other drug to a degree which renders him incapable of safely driving a vehicle, to drive or be in actual physical control of any vehicle within the Village. The fact that a person charged with a violation of this subsection (b) is or has been entitled to use such drug under the laws of the State of Illinois does not con- stitute a defense against any charge of violation of this subsection (b). SECTION That all ordinances or parts of ordinances in conflict FIVE: herewith, are, to the extent of such conflict, hereby repealed. SECTION That the Village Clerk is hereby directed to-publish SIX: this Ordinance in pamphlet form.
